A Brief History of Gambling in Bangladesh
Gambling has a long and complex history in Bangladesh. Traditionally, local games of chance have been a social activity enjoyed during festivals and gatherings. However, in the wake of independence in 1971, the government took a strong stance against gambling, enforcing strict laws to prohibit most forms of betting. Despite these restrictions, the appeal of gambling persisted, leading to the rise of underground betting practices.

Legal Framework and Regulations
The legal status of gambling in Bangladesh is complicated. While traditional forms of gambling are outlawed, the government has yet to impose strict regulations on online gambling. This has created a gray area that many online operators exploit. While gaming enthusiasts enjoy the freedom of online platforms, they also face risks associated with unregulated environments, including fraud and lack of consumer protection.
Current Trends in Online Gambling

Currently, online sports betting is one of the most popular forms of gambling in Bangladesh. Cricket, being the national sport, attracts significant betting activity, especially during major tournaments. Users can place bets on various platforms, making the experience interactive and thrilling. Additionally, casino games such as poker, roulette, and slot machines have also gained traction, with many players opting for live dealer games that offer a more immersive experience.

Impact on Society
The increasing popularity of online gambling has sparked debates within Bangladeshi society. Supporters argue that it provides entertainment and can generate revenue through taxation, should proper regulations be established. Conversely, critics point out the potential risks of gambling addiction and the social issues that may arise from unregulated betting. There is a growing call for the government to look into regulations that can balance consumer protection with personal freedom.
